qualquer
"Any" or "whatever."
Here, 'qualquer' is used as an adjective meaning 'any', modifying 'livro' ('book') to imply that any book can be chosen.
Você pode escolher qualquer livro da prateleira.
You can choose any book from the shelf.
In this sentence, 'qualquer coisa' means 'anything', showing an indefinite sense about what was done.
Ela fez qualquer coisa para ajudar os amigos.
She did anything to help her friends.
